Experience
2021 — Now
2017 — 2021
2017 — 2021
• Core member of Payroll Application Team
• Design, develop and maintain various modules of the TriNet HR Platform like COBRA benefits enrollment, payroll application, time-off application etc.
• Lead the effort to rollout microservices architecture
• Code reviews and process enhancements
• API security reviews
• Collaborate with the build and release team to deploy software and production data / configurations
• Collaborate with product management, project management, quality assurance and architecture teams
• Java, Spring, Hibernate, JUnit, Mockito, Docker, Kubernetes, Maven, Ant, Jenkins, Nagios, Redis, Oracle, SQL
2013 — 2017
• Design, develop and maintain various modules of CryptoManager platform namely - business process management module, log processing module, inventory management module.
• Implemented highly scalable de-duplication solution to ensure that the provisioning keys are not duplicated.
• Collaborate with the support team to address customer support incidents.
• Lead feature crew to implement new features and enhancements.
• Java, Spring Boot, Gradle, Git, ElasticSearch, Kafka, MySQL, Activiti, Hardware Security Module.
2011 — 2013
2011 — 2013
ThatOne
Designed and developed a web application for the non-exempt Google employees to track their work hours. The application is integrated with a third party vendor application via XML web services. It is built using modern web technologies like Google Web Toolkit, JAXB, and Hibernate. It is being used by a large number of Google employees world wide.
Designed and developed an order entry application for Postini products. Represented the development and integration efforts on this project for Security Operations Review. It was built on modern web technologies like Google Web Toolkit and Spring Security. The application is deployed on Google App Engine and is being used by a large number of Google authorized resellers world wide.
Helped enhance an order centric GWT web application to support orders for Chrome OS for enterprise. This application was built using Spring, Hibernate and GWT.
Designed and developed an integration between Google Resource Payment system and Oracle. Integration pulls all the open invoices for the Google platform services and creates the usage records in Oracle for creating orders. Integration leveraged Google's RPC mechanism.
2010 — 2011
Web API Integration (QuickTravel – CMS)
Responsible for customizing Radiant CMS to enable integration with QuickTravel - an enterprise reservation / ticketing system.
• JSON API
• Ruby on Rails
• Radiant, Webistrano, Git
Education
University of South Australia